Yarrbat Avenue in Balwyn, a typical street in Melbourne’s inner eastern suburbs, showcases a range of housing styles from the last century, lined with European deciduous trees marking the seasonal changes. The client’s brief sought to maximize the site’s potential, emphasizing the location’s advantages, particularly the excellent views of the Dandenong Ranges from its hillside position, and the engagement with the street’s mature trees.
The home needed to function as a multi-generational residence, accommodating both the family and their grandparents with independent and shared spaces. Ensuring everyone’s sense of personal space was crucial, along with providing equal access throughout the home and planning for future needs like a lift.
The house’s design is distinctly private, with narrow or screened windows to the street that connect just enough with the surrounding greenery. The upper floor is clad in Spotted Gum, a durable Australian hardwood, while the ground floor features local bluestone panels. This combination of materials is reflected in the home’s joinery elements, creating a cohesive aesthetic.
Despite its privacy, the interiors are bright, thanks to strategically placed windows and large skylights. The use of natural timbers and stone complements the changing landscape, forging a strong connection between the interior and exterior. A neutral color scheme allows the seasonal views to serve as evolving artwork within the home.
The landscape theme extends indoors with a central green stone column that spans the home’s three floors, encircled by a floating staircase, providing an intimate interaction with the material. The stone-clad basement anchors the home and includes an all-white garage with a wash station, reflecting the client’s passion for cars and showcasing their collection.
The meticulous detailing of the material finishes ensures a seamless transition between different surfaces, from stone to timber to glass. This home stands out from its neighbors with its subtle yet heroic design gestures and extended family accommodation, establishing a modern reference point in the history of this established street in Balwyn.
Name Project : Yarrbat Residence
Architects: K2Ld Architects k2ld.com/
Year: 2015
Photographs:Jeremy Wright
Manufacturers: Viccarbe, Bocci, Molteni & C, Moroso, Pendant light
Location : BALWYN, AUSTRALIA
